Hadley Foster of Regis voted the SBLive/SI Oregon Girls Basketball Athlete of the Week (1/27/2025)
![](https://images2.minutemediacdn.com/image/upload/c_crop,w_499,h_280,x_0,y_0/c_fill,w_720,ar_16:9,f_auto,q_auto,g_auto/images/voltaxMediaLibrary/mmsport/high_school/01j6nhvw1j2nkvmwgbbk.jpg)
Congratulations to Regis’ Hadley Foster for being voted SBLive/SI Oregon High School Girls Basketball Athlete of the Week for the week of Jan. 13-19.
Foster, a junior post on the Regis team, tallied a game-high 22 points for the Rams in a 53-45 loss to Santiam in a Tri-River Conference game at Regis High School.
Foster received 68% of the vote, beating out Payton Starwalt, a sophomore on the West Albany team, who finished second with 27.33%. Emma Burlison, a junior on the South Salem team, was third with 2.77%, and Rachel Jones, a senior on the Barlow team, was fourth with 0.68%. There were more than 2,000 votes tallied last week.
